Nuvola Apps Runtime - Tight integration of web apps with your desktop
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
.circleci Adjust CI for Nuvola Jun 6, 2018
.github/ISSUE_TEMPLATE Fix missing "not" Aug 24, 2018
branding Add more custom urls to branding and add comments Aug 23, 2018
data
doc Add MediaPlayer.setCanRepeat/setRepeatState Sep 17, 2018
engineio-soup Add valalint rule loop_blocks Jan 30, 2018
graphics Added icons from Nuvola Player 2. Mar 2, 2014
packages Fix test /WebAppRegistryTest/test_install_packages Sep 16, 2014
src Add MediaPlayer.setCanRepeat/setRepeatState Sep 17, 2018
tools Update copyright years Jan 14, 2018
vapi
web_apps
.gitignore Ignore all /build* dirs Aug 12, 2018
BUILD.md Add more custom urls to branding and add comments Aug 23, 2018
CHANGELOG.md
CONTRIBUTING.md Reorganize markdown pages Apr 2, 2018
LICENSE Add license file Apr 13, 2017
Makefile Rename commands.mk to Makefile Aug 23, 2018
README.md Adjust CI for Nuvola Jun 6, 2018
check_vala_defs.py Update copyright years Jan 14, 2018
mergegir.py Generate GIR typelibs Aug 17, 2017
nuvolajsdoc.py
nuvolamergejs.py
prebuild_graphics.sh Store icons in a single dir in the source tree Jun 24, 2014
setup_env.sh
setup_nuvolacdk.sh
waf
wscript Don't patch glib vapi with valac 0.42 Sep 3, 2018

README.md

Nuvola Apps Runtime CircleCI

About Nuvola

Nuvola Apps Runtime™ is a runtime for semi-sandboxed web apps providing more native user experience and tighter integration with Linux desktop environments than usual web browsers can offer. It tries to feel and look like a native application as much as possible. Nuvola™ mostly specializes on music streaming web apps (e.g. Google Play Music, Spotify, Amazon Music, Deezer, nd more), but progress is being made to support generic web apps (e.g. Google Calendar, Google Keep, etc.).

Features of Nuvola: Desktop launchers, integration with media applets (e.g. in GNOME Shell and Ubuntu sound menu), Unity launcher quick list actions, lyrics fetching, Last.fm audio scrobbler, tray icon, desktop notifications, media keys binding, password manager, remote control over HTTP and more.

Installation

Install the genuine cross-distribution flatpak packages.

Support

Follow Bug reporting guidelines.

News

Contributing

We are looking for core developers as well as for script maintainers. See Contributing information for details.

Building

Follow building instructions to build Nuvola from source code.

Legal

Trademark

  • Nuvola™, Nuvola Player™, Nuvola Apps™, Nuvola Apps Runtime™ are trademarks held by Jiří Janoušek, the founder of Nuvola project. You should not use these trademarks without permission.
  • Nuvola Apps Runtime software is not affiliated with the Nuvola icon theme.

Copyright